Age Chart Average 40 Yard Dash Time By Age

40 Yard Dash

The 40 yard dash is a standardized test used to evaluate an athlete's speed and acceleration. It is commonly used in football, track and field, and other sports where speed is a crucial factor.

What is the Average 40 Yard Dash Time?

Average 40 Yard Dash Time

The average 40 yard dash time varies depending on the age of the athlete. Below is a chart that shows the average 40 yard dash time by age:

Age Chart 40 Yard Dash

Age 6-10

Age 6-10 40 Yard Dash

At this age, the average 40 yard dash time is between 7.2 and 8.3 seconds. However, it is important to note that children at this age are still developing their motor skills, so their performance may vary.

Age 11-14

Age 11-14 40 Yard Dash

At this age, the average 40 yard dash time is between 6.5 and 7.5 seconds. This is the age where athletes start to develop their skills and abilities, so there is a wider range of performance.

Age 15-18

Age 15-18 40 Yard Dash

At this age, the average 40 yard dash time is between 5.7 and 6.7 seconds. This is the age where athletes start to reach their peak performance, so the range of performance is narrower.

Age 19-22

Age 19-22 40 Yard Dash

At this age, the average 40 yard dash time is between 5.2 and 6.2 seconds. This is the age where athletes are at their peak performance, so the range of performance is even narrower.

Age 23-30

Age 23-30 40 Yard Dash

At this age, the average 40 yard dash time is between 5.0 and 6.0 seconds. This is the age where athletes are still at their peak performance but may start to experience a slight decline in their abilities.

Age 31-35

Age 31-35 40 Yard Dash

At this age, the average 40 yard dash time is between 5.1 and 6.1 seconds. This is the age where athletes start to experience a decline in their abilities due to aging and wear and tear.

Age 36-40

Age 36-40 40 Yard Dash

At this age, the average 40 yard dash time is between 5.3 and 6.3 seconds. This is the age where athletes are considered to be past their prime and may start to retire from their sport.
